American punk rock band Green Day blasted President-elect Donald Trump during their performance at the American Music Awards here.
The band took the stage to perform "Bang Bang," the lead single off the their most recent album 'Revolution Radio,' and expressed their displeasure over Trump's win, reported Variety.
"No Trump, no KKK, no fascist USA," the trio said.
It is not the first time the group has made a political statement. Earlier this month, during their performance at the MTV EMA Awards, lead singer Billie Joe Armstrong altered the lyrics of the song "American Idiot".
"Can you hear the sounds of hysteria? The subliminal Trump America," he sang.
Armstrong also recently compared Trump to Hitler.
